git教程
申小白
这个作者很懒,什么都没留下…
展开
-
Git存储原理简介
Git是一种分布式版本控制系统,相比CVS,Subversion,Perforce,Bazaar 等等,git采用的是直接记录快照,而非差异比较。 Git 是一套内容寻址文件系统。很不错。不过这是什么意思呢? 这种说法的意思是,Git 从核心上来看不过是简单地存储键值对(key-value)。它允许插入任意类型的内容,并会返回一个键值,通过该键值可以在任何时候再取出该内容。可以通过底层命令 h原创 2017-11-03 19:31:28 · 828 阅读 · 0 评论 -
Push 和 pull 的使用以及常用GIT命令
1、如何pull 远程服务器上分支的内容?假设server 上的分支为serverfix:首先, git pull 获取server上的更新。然后, git checkout -b serverfix origin/serverfixserverfix : 本地分支名origin/serverfix: 远程分支名2、如何push 到远程服务器上分支的内容?假设想把本地分支(serv...原创 2019-03-06 17:05:33 · 695 阅读 · 0 评论 -
git 获取标签对应的版本
git 获取标签对应的版本git clone 整个仓库后使用,以下命令就可以取得该 tag 对应的代码了 git checkout tag_name 但是,这时候 git 可能会提示你当前处于一个“detached HEAD" 状态。因为 tag 相当于是一个快照,是不能更改它的代码的。如果要在 tag 代码的基础上做修改,你需要一个分支:git checkout -b branch...原创 2019-05-21 18:40:23 · 5234 阅读 · 0 评论